Robot Monster (Astor Pictures, 1953). Fine on Linen. One Sheet (27" X 41.5") 3-D Style.Bursting with sensational imagery and bold taglines, this colorful one sheet for Robot Monster showcases the unforgettable gorilla-suit-and-diving-helmet villain Ro-Man in true 1950s sci-fi style. Though often cited as one of the "worst films ever made," Phil Tucker's $16,000 production has achieved cult status, blending hallucinatory set pieces, cheap special effects, and earnest ambition into a spectacle so bizarre it rivals Plan 9 from Outer Space. At once a product of B-movie marketing excess and a strangely captivating exercise in creative filmmaking, it remains a beloved curiosity celebrated by fans and even featured early on Mystery Science Theater 3000.
